Mail in both plain text and html format from a very basic contact us form. The submit event is sent to an element when the user is attempting to submit a form. In this example, we have a simple contact form with name, email, and phone number. Populate form fields with json data json form binding. Sometimes you dont want to post data from an html form. However, the file will contain the submitted form data in somewhat cryptic format. The serialize function serializes the form data into namevalue pairs. Create html5 responsive contact form using bootstrap 3. The localhost solution, be it xampp or similar, will most probably not have any working mail server included. Reusable contact form using bootstrap and php download from. However, after the user submits the form, you need to process the data that is sent to your server.
It will only ask the default email program to compose a message that the user can send. Oct 11, 2019 through these forms, the user is able to send hisher suggestion or feedback via email to respective organization. In this tutorial, we will be creating a simple ajaxbased contact form using jquery and php. The jquery submit function replaces the form action with a new function. Its the same process as you manually send out an email by yourself from your phone. After sending contact email, the php page will respond to the ajax request. Simple form builder with json schema jquery jsonform. Now you need to download the code resources and copy the style. After clientside validation, these form data will be sent to a php page through a jquery ajax call.
If you want the data submitted to be sent via smtp, this must be done by a serverside script aspasp. Codeigniter 4 jquery form validation example tutorial. Forms can be submitted either by clicking an explicit, or, or by pressing enter. If you want to develop the form on your computer, you will need a local server with php support. Im trying to send some formdata programatically along with the file through the jquery fileupload plugin but it doesnt work. Formspree securely stores your form data and provides a clean, easytouse admin. Send an email on form submission using php formget. Use the username and password from your selected email provider to send an email. You can send data to the callback script, specified in the url, by including values in the jquery. A contact form using phpmailer download from reusableforms. The main concern for not providing a javascript email form feature is security.
Server side form validations are essential for any form. This is new challenge in web development with jquery ajax php. This requires the use of a serverside language like php. How to build a working bootstrap contact form how to build a working bootstrap contact form. Json to form and form to json converter jquery jform. Under this, a request is send to a webpage here it is jquery. To know more about these services, you can go through the following blogbest email marketing services.
Were going to use the jquery validation plugin to validate our form. Dec 24, 2011 in this tutorial, we will be creating a simple ajaxbased contact form using jquery and php. Before i start, lemme give you a brief idea of the procedure. Populate form fields with json data jsonformbinding. I need some stepbystep tutorial or it would be absolutely the best some example what reaaly works, thanks. Ive added ajax part to the the example here, it will send form data without refreshing the page. Created a flow to send email when new item is added to list, all very easy thank you. Submit form without page refresh using ajax, how to send.
How to create an ajax contact form without any plugin. We all know annoying browser questions that you are about to send a form data again, etc. Now for submit multiple form data to php server script we have use ajax web development request. Unzip the file jquerypopupcontactformwithvalidation.
Through these forms, the user is able to send hisher suggestion or feedback via email to respective organization. Simple jquery contact form with validation formget. When a user fills out your web form and submit it, jquery form will send out email through a real aol smtp email server. There are many other useful form plugins available from the jquery plugins page. This sample looks at generating an email using system. Use the jquery serialize method to serialize the form data and then store. Further, you can even notify your users the details regarding their form submission using several email marketing services with higher profficiency. Submit form without page refresh using ajax, how to send form. The webmail helper makes it easy to send an email from a web application using smtp simple mail transfer protocol. I have created a power app form from sharepoint online list. Mar, 2018 before i start, lemme give you a brief idea of the procedure. Jquery fileupload fileuploadsubmit cant send formdata.
Send an e mail with attachment using jquery, ajax and php without refrshing a page posted 6. In this codeigniter 4 jquery form validation tutorial, you will learn how to create bootstrap forms and validate form data on clientside by using jquery library. Niceform is a robust and customizable jquery plugin which can be used to validate a various type of form fields and send the form data to server side via ajax requests. How to send additional parameter with form data with ajax. It is simply a text file and you can open it using notepad. Jul 02, 2017 submit form without page refresh, submit form without page refresh in php, submit form without page refresh using ajax, submit form without reloading page, submit form without reloading page. Below script executes for validating and to send email. Here, in this blog, we will show you, how to use mail function of php to send information like suggestionsmessages to the specific email address on form submission we used following php mail function with four parameters to send email as follows.
However, there are many disadvantages for this method. This form contains the collection of inputs to get user feedback. To be able to debugdevelop the emails, there are utilities, that. A php mail script will be there to send our form data via email. Get and restore form data using local storage jquery. There is no direct method provided by javascript to send the data submitted in the form to an email address. Simple form builder with json schema jquery jsonform free. So, here we have insert multiple form data in single click of form submission. This tutorial has been updated recently and is based on my recent post here. So, you have learnt how to send an email on form submission. Html forms use either get or post to send data to the server. To demonstrate the use of email, we will create an input page for support, let the user submit the.
Now i am going to introduce one more thing for ajax. To demonstrate the use of email, we will create an input page for support, let the user submit the page to another page, and send an email about the support problem. Php contact form with captcha and jquery validation. The actual email is sent with a php script that processes in the background. Net to send the contents of a form by email is a common requirement. See the documentation to add or update the validations. So, lets create our form containing these input fields. Send an email with attachment using jquery, ajax and php. Attached the actual form to an email as pdf or sav. If the form uses get, the form data is encoded in the uri as a query string. Unzip the file phpcontactformwithcaptchaandjqueryvalidation. My issue is that i want the actual form to be emailed as pdfword or excel attachment to the user that completed the form or be saved in wordexcel or pdf format. I was not able to figure out a way to send the data using post request. Adds some very customisable, nifty jquery validation to your forms and allows you to post the form with ajax entirely optional.
Very basic html contact form that uses ajax and jquery plugins to do client side verification and provide immediate feedback. Insert multiple email addresses into an text field jquery. Get and restore form data using local storage jquery save. With the webmail object you can easily send emails from a web page. Below links gives a basic technique to send email use that same technique and put it as web method in aspx or you can use separate service and call them asynchronously. If the form uses post, the form data is placed in the request body. The nodemailer module makes it easy to send emails from your computer. It should be noted that client side verification can be sidestepped entirely. Forms can be submitted either by clicking an explicit, or, or by pressing enter when certain form elements have focus. Oct 16, 2019 contact form comes on first priority for any organisation as this may led to establish one to one communication with their customers. Apr 07, 2014 today lets create an ajax based contact form, that will allow users to send attachments in email message. Lets learn various ways to send html form data using jquery ajax. Contact form comes on first priority for any organisation as this may led to establish one to one communication with their customers. You can download my project files from the download button below.
You can do it by creating a json string, and heres how youll be able to post it. Here, in this blog, we will show you, how to use mail function of php to send information like suggestionsmessages to the specific email address on form submission. The plugin will automatically fill the corresponding form fields from the data saved in the local storage on page refresh or on the next visit. Then sends form data to a php script that sanitizes the data and uses phpmailer and gmail to send that form data as an email. We have seen that using mailto is the simplest way to get your html form submissions via email. I have created the contact form with four fields name, email, subject and message. Ajax forms are the integral part of web technology today. Getting started using jquery using jquery plugins using jquery ui developing jquery core developing jquery plugins developing jquery ui qunit and testing about the jquery forum jquery conferences jquery mobile developing jquery mobile. How to create an ajax contact form without any plugin themehunt. Features customised validation fields, ajax posting, localstorage saving, email domain checker and more. Here in this tutorial, we make you learn how to create simple contact form and applying validation over it using jquery and php. And also validate form data on the serverside by using the validation library of codeigniter 4. By using ajax we have send multiple form data to php script and in php we have insert multiple form data. You cant trust data sent to a form processing script.
We first create a string of values, which are all the form values that we. A working bootstrap html contact form stepbystep tutorial. This overrides the default behavior of the submit button. But when you needs to send the entire form data, it is very difficult to get all the form data individually and put together in data settings of ajax.
After you have downloaded the nodemailer module, you can include the module in any application. Submit form without page refresh, submit form without page refresh in php, submit form without page refresh using ajax, submit form without reloading page, submit form without reloading page. Type your email address and then press the enter key in the input field. Just another jquery plugin to prevent losing data that automatically saves form values in local storage when editing html forms.
The zip file contains all the code you need for the form. How to send entire form data in jquery ajax codexworld. Json schema to html form creator with jquery medea. For this form, the server side form validations are done using this phpformvalidation library. We send email notifications, filter spam, and are standing by if you need.
Store arbitrary data associated with the specified element andor return the value that was set. Codeigniter 4 jquery form validation example tuts make. How to build a working bootstrap contact form stepbystep. Then i will show you how the data is handled and email sent in the php script. The point is how to submit additional parameter to the ajax page with formdata. In this tutorial we are going to see how to send an e mail with attachment using jquery, ajax and php without refreshing a page. It triggers jquery ajax call on the click event of its. Php ajax responsive contact form using jquery, bootstrap 3.
We will use ajax to submit form data and jquery to simplify the javascript code. The form submits all the fields to a php script without page refresh, using native jquery functions native meaning, you dont need to download any extra plugins to make it work. You need an html form to collect data from the user. Html5 contact form to send email on form submission. Create your html5 responsive contact form using bootstrap 3 or your own. To be able to send real email messages, you will need to put the scriptpage to the.
1192 844 1248 1121 1465 809 1302 298 672 480 381 389 697 69 1338 67 53 958 484 775 479 1169 1426 1218 1277 144 671 886 4 606 1507 982 557 494 231 361 605 834 935 561 1223 226 265 1086 1044 1342 1419 166